Outside of maybe one or two, Disney live action remakes or reimaginings have largely been disappointing and that's mostly because they wind up being a safe, uninspired, shot for shot remake of the superior original. Even the one's that try to "do something different," manage to wind up being a disappointment due to it's fundamental betrayal of the character (Maleficent). With Cruella 2021, Disney enlisted the help of I, Tonya director, Craig Gillespie, and the talents of Emma Stone, Emma Thompson, and Paul Walter Hauser, to tell a villain origin story prior to 101 Dalmations of the iconic Cruella de Vil. Estella is a young and clever grifter who's determined to make a name for herself in the fashion world. She soon meets a pair of thieves who appreciate her appetite for mischief, and together they build a life for themselves on the streets of London. However, when Estella befriends fashion legend Baroness von Hellman, she embraces her wicked side to become the raucous and revenge-bent Cruella. While a Cruella origin story may sound lame on paper, in execution, it's Disney's most inventive, stylish, original, and enjoyable live action remake yet! The Cruella movie is good because it dares to explore one of Disney's greatest villains while still maintaining everything we love about the character.   • Love the movie, good essay too--I think one crucial flaw with the “youthful revolt” take is that the 70s punk rebellion was about fighting an oppressive and overbearing authority. The rebellion never sought to become the oppressor, but cruella does. She doesn’t want to topple the system, she wants to LEAD the system, which is one glaring incongruity with the film and its aesthetic choices. It seems like cruella more or less co-ops the 70s pop punk aesthetic while never standing for what her aesthetic represents. Just a thought I wanted to share-good stuff!

  • The sound of the truck horn when Cruella honks at the jail is the same sound as her car horn in the animated feature. Horace compares dog owners looking like their dogs in the same way that Pongo does in 101 Dalmatians (1961). Emma Stone was not allowed to portray Cruella smoking as she had previously been since Disney had banned characters being shown smoking in its films since 2007. Despite being an English character, Cruella de Vil has never been played by an English actress. Every actress has been American with two exceptions. Victoria Smurfit who played De Vil in Once Upon a Time (2011) is Irish and Michelle Gomez who voiced De Vil on 101 Dalmatian Street (2018) is Scottish. Nicole Kidman, Charlize Theron, Emma Thompson, Julianne Moore, and Demi Moore were all in the running to play the role of Baroness von Hellman. Eventually, Thompson ended up taking the part of the Baroness. Like many subtle references in the movie to its original source material, young Cruella's blots on her permanent record resemble Dalmatian spots. The first film in the 101 Dalmatians series not to receive a G rating from the MPAA. The Baroness von Hellman played by Emma Thompson is a German title not a English title. Her character was inspired by the evil Baroness Galiana von Chatouiller from The Enchanted kingdom of Sir Thomas Tattletale (2017) The dog-loving Cruella DeVil is played by Emma Stone, who in the beginning of her acting career voiced a dog in The Suite Life of Zack & Cody: Crushed (2006). This is the third live action adaptation from the 101 Dalmatians franchise, and the first to be a prequel. Emma Stone is only 5 years younger than her character's adopted mother (Emily Beecham) and 30 years younger than her character's birth mother (Emma Thompson). When Cruella reads her birth certificate, it reveals her birthday is August 7th 1952. Estella last name appears on an offer letter from Liberty. It was addressed to Estella Miller. This film marks Emma Stone's second time using a British accent, after The Favourite (2018).
